There are many shapes, sizes, and materials when it comes to bathtubs. Exposure to water and abrasive cleaners such as bleach or CIF can cause damage to the bath’s surface, making it porous and harder to clean. When the shiny surface is worn down, the bath becomes porous, leading to dirt sticking to it and making cleaning difficult. Sometimes you just have a number of chips and scratches in your bath which need to be treated. Resurfacing your bath will bring it back to life, giving it a fresh, new appearance. Before starting the bath resurfacing, I ensure your bathroom is completely masked to avoid any overspray while working in-situ. This is an important step to make sure no damage is caused to your bathroom. It will take me 5-7 hours to re-enamel your bath for you, and then you'll have to leave it for 24 hours before using it again so the new surface can harden and fully cure.

The benefits of restoring your bath over replacing it

In today’s consumer culture, we often choose to replace over repair, but when it comes to baths, it’s not so easy. Getting rid of an old bath is not as straightforward as many people think. With cast-iron baths, the removal process requires breaking them apart due to their weight, causing damage to your bathroom’s structure. Acrylic baths are lighter and easier to move, but removing them can still damage your bathroom. Removing your bath means redoing the tiling, refitting taps, and possibly replacing flooring, making it a costly and disruptive process. When you choose to restore your bath you are choosing the most environmentally friendly option as you won't be contributing to the vast amount of construction waste that gets produced on a daily basis. When fixing chips and scratches, I match the color to your bath’s surface, but for re-enamelling or resurfacing, I use a new white enamel finish.

The materials I use for bath resurfacing are professional-grade, specifically sourced for commercial applications. Resurfacing a bath requires more than just white paint—it involves specific materials designed for the task. To ensure proper resurfacing, I use an adhesive bonder that bonds the new surface firmly to the original bath. I’ve sourced a unique bonder that ensures the resurfaced surface lasts longer and stays durable. Vitreous enamel involves coating your bath in powdered glass and fusing it onto the surface using a kiln at high temperatures. I’m not aware of many companies still offering this in-situ, as the extreme heat needed makes it impossible.

Our Step-by-Step Restoration Process:

1. First, I will mask the bathroom and surrounding areas to ensure they are fully protected during the process.

2. The next step is to sand off the bath’s top surface, exposing the metal for resurfacing.

3. Next, I will apply a layer of our unique bonder and fill in any chips, holes, cracks, or other imperfections.

4. I will then apply another layer of bonder over this.

5. Now it’s time to spray the new enamel surface onto your bath for a flawless finish.

6. After spraying, I’ll buff the enamel to achieve a flawless shine.

7. After waiting 24 hours, your bath will be ready to use and look as good as new!

How long will the procedure take?

Surface Doctor technician resurfacing bath in Frodsham

It usually takes 5-7 hours to resurface or re-enamel a bath. A significant portion of the time is spent masking and protecting all surrounding surfaces to prevent overspray. This step is crucial to ensure the surrounding areas remain undamaged. If your bath has chips or dents, they must be filled and repaired before resurfacing to ensure a smooth result. This can sometimes make the process take a bit longer than if there was no damage to fill.
